Annual Faculty Report (AFR)
Every year, faculty report their teaching, research, and service in their Annual Faculty Report (AFR). AFRs for the academic year September 1, 2022 to August 31, 2023 are due from faculty members to their department chair and/or department personnel committee (according to the procedures of the department) by Monday, September 18, 2023. Additional dates for this process can be found on the Master Academic Calendar.
Log in with your campus email address (with @umb.edu) and password.
The Annual Faculty Report (AFR) instrument developed by Digital Measures gives faculty and staff the ability to store, manage, update, and run reports, including courses taught, teaching methods, research, grants, intellectual contributions and creative activities, in a secure, online environment.
